Job Description

Environmental, Health & Safety (EHS) Manager – Crane Operations Focus

Location: Gainesville, VA (On-site)

Compensation: $45.00–$50.00/hour + $1,000/week per diem

Employment Type: Full-Time

Position Overview:

SAVI EHS is seeking a highly skilled Environmental, Health, and Safety (EHS) Manager to lead safety efforts on a high-profile data center construction project in Gainesville, VA. This role requires a strong background in crane operations, including lift planning, rigging verification, and critical lift execution. The ideal candidate is a former crane operator or someone with hands-on experience overseeing heavy lifting activities. In addition to crane safety, this role will be responsible for implementing and managing comprehensive sitewide safety programs—ensuring full compliance with OSHA standards and fostering a proactive safety culture among all trades.

Key Responsibilities – Crane & Rigging Focus:

  • Lead all aspects of crane safety and lift planning, including review and approval of critical lift plans and load calculations.
  • Conduct pre-lift meetings and act as safety authority during crane operations.
  • Inspect rigging equipment and oversee rigging operations to ensure compliance with ASME, OSHA 1926 Subpart CC, and project standards.
  • Interface with lift directors, engineers, and operators to ensure safe execution of all hoisting and rigging tasks.
  • Monitor subcontractor crane operations and ensure certifications and qualifications are up to date.
  • Investigate crane-related incidents, near misses, and equipment failures; drive corrective actions.

Key Responsibilities – General EHS Oversight:

  • Manage the overall site safety program for a multi-trade construction project, ensuring compliance with OSHA, EM 385-1-1, NFPA 70E, and other applicable regulations.
  • Conduct daily site inspections, safety walks, and behavior-based observations.
  • Deliver site-specific safety orientations, toolbox talks, and ongoing safety training sessions.
  • Review and track Daily Hazard Analyses (DHAs), JHAs, permits (Hot Work, Confined Space, LOTO), and ensure proper implementation in the field.
  • Lead incident investigations, root cause analysis, and implementation of corrective/preventive actions.
  • Support emergency response planning, evacuation drills, and coordination with local responders.
  • Analyze safety data, generate trend reports, and present findings to site leadership and client EHS teams.
  • Coordinate with subcontractors to monitor compliance and promote proactive safety engagement.
  • Serve as a liaison between the client, contractors, and internal teams on all safety-related matters.
  • Support the development and continuous improvement of site-specific safety plans and procedures.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Former crane operator or substantial hands-on experience with critical lift operations and crane safety.
  • 5+ years of EHS leadership experience on industrial, data center, or large commercial projects.
  • OSHA 30 & 510 required; OSHA 500, CHST, CSP, or NCCCO Lift Director Certification highly desirable.
  • Bilingual (English/Spanish) strongly preferred.
  • Working knowledge of construction safety software (Procore, iAuditor, Predictive Solutions, etc.).
  • Strong leadership, communication, and incident management sk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ple safety priorities and interface effectively with field crews, client reps, and senior leadership.
